Position Summary

The Assistant Project Manager (APM) within our Advanced Technologies group partners closely with the Project Manager to ensure mechanical projects are delivered on time, within budget, and to the highest standards of safety and quality. This role is responsible for project scheduling, cost tracking, subcontractor management, project documentation and mentorship of Project Engineers. The ideal candidate will have deep project experience in one or more of the following areas: plumbing, HVAC / sheet metal, process piping, or mechanical systems.

Location

Regional office in Newbury Park, CA with anticipated travel to designated project sites in and around the greater metropolitan area.
